The View is still one of biggest daytime shows on TV today. The series, known for dramatic debates (and a rotating roster of co-hosts over the years), includes a panel of women hailing from different backgrounds.
The group regularly talk about the day’s hottest topics and conduct interviews with celebrities and politicians. Ever since debuting in August of 1997, the show – initially created by Barbara Walters – has won over 30 Emmy Awards.
Over the years, there have been nearly two dozen permanent co-hosts. Many of the co-hosts, past and present, have made it big outside of The View, bringing in some major money with their various ventures – including journalism, stand-up comedy and acting.
